Benny Kaufman

Benjamin Kaufman known as Benny Kaufman (c. 1910-date of death unknown; possibly 1954) was a speedway rider from the United States.[3]

Speedway career

Kaufman was a leading speedway rider in the late 1930s. He reached the final of the Speedway World Championship in the 1938 Individual Speedway World Championship.[4]

He was the North American champion in 1937.[3][5] and he rode in the top tier of British Speedway, riding for Wimbledon Dons.[6]
